In June of 2006, I bought a 2001 Yellow/Black Viper ACR that they advertised as a 'perfect car' with factory stripes and a "$5000 upgraded sport exhaust". The car turned out to have obviously aftermarket stripes (overspray and paint on areas that had or didn't have paint compared to factory), stock exhaust and the overall condition of the car was grossly mis-represented. It had curb rash on all 4 wheels including one that had a chunk of the lip missing, and the fascia had minor damage and needed to be repainted (which they agreed to do when I bought the car, but they spent so much money fixing 'other problems' (a whole other story) that they opted to not paint it and not tell me until the car showed up and I asked about it). It was pouring rain when the car showed up, so I had the carrier driver pull it in the garage where it sat for a couple of days before I really had a chance to go over it, and some things I learned over time. I opted to keep rather than deal with the BS of returning it or trying to get them to make it right, so I have not spoken with them since I received the car. Would they have tried to make it right? Possibly, I'll never know, and they'll never get my business again.
